Bayou Rd, Waupaca County, Wisconsin - Redfin
15 addresses found on Bayou Rd in Waupaca County, Wisconsin. The average lot size on Bayou Rd is 12387 sq. ft. The average property tax on Bayou Rd is $3.4K/yr. Find an address below to learn more about the property details: